An arts charity, the Singapore Symphony Group (SSG) manages the country's flagship orchestra, the Singapore Symphony Orchestra. The orchestra comprises 90 full-time musicians that play a versatile repertoire of familiar favourites and exciting new works across over 60 concerts a year. The SSG also manages the Singapore Symphony Choruses, the Singapore National Youth Orchestra, the VCH presents chamber music series, the Singapore International Piano Festival and the biennial National Piano & Violin Competition.
While the SSG is supported partially by funding from the Singapore government, a significant part can only be unlocked as matching grants when we receive donations from the public.
